Local Activities Without High Costs
Long Bay Beach is famous for its shallow, warm waters and consistent breezes, making it one of the best spots in the Caribbean for kitesurfing. Beginners can take affordable lessons from local instructors, while seasoned pros can bring their own gear and take advantage of the conditions.
Beyond water sports, there’s plenty to explore on a budget. Rent a bicycle or scooter and discover nearby attractions like Sapodilla Bay, Cheshire Hall Plantation, or the Conch Bar Caves on North Caicos. You can also take part in community events, open-air markets, or enjoy local food at family-owned restaurants offering traditional island dishes at affordable prices.

When to Visit for the Best Deals
Traveling to Long Bay during the shoulder or low season—typically between May and November—can result in significantly lower prices. Flights are more affordable, accommodations offer discounts, and the beaches are less crowded. While this period is technically hurricane season, storms are not constant, and many days are sunny and pleasant. Booking flexible rates or travel insurance ensures peace of mind if plans need to change.
